Solution Preparation

RECIPES COMMON FOR LABS 4 AND 5
1.) Electrophoresis Buffer - TAE Running Buffer
A) One liter of stock solution (50X) - Use volumetric flask
1. TRIS Base
242.0 g
2. Glacial Acetic Acid
57.1 ml
3. 0.5 M EDTA (pH 8.0) 100.0 ml
B) TAE Buffer (1X) - Make up in 1 gallon plastic bottle
1. 50X stock buffer
60.0 ml
2. DI H20
2940.0 ml
The 1X buffer solution is the solution given to the teachers.
Need to keep plenty of this on hand as it is needed to make up the
agarose solutions.
2.) Agarose for gels: 0.8 %
A) In a 250 ml flask, add 0.8g of agarose to 100 ml of TAE running buffer (1X).
1. Seal carefully
3.) Methylene Blue Dye
A) Make up a 10X stock solution, dilute it and give to the teachers.
1. Stock solution
a.) 2.5 g Methylene Blue
b.) 1.0 L H20
2.) Solution for teachers
a.) 100 ml stock solution
b.) 900 ml H20

MANAGEMENT SUGGESTIONS - LAB 4
Note: Preparing transparencies from baggies
Each student will record the bands produced on the gel at their station by tracing their
own transparency.
1.) At the beginning of the lab have each student use the marking pen to
draw a rectangle on one thickness of a torn open baggie.
2.) The glass slide should be placed on the plastic and it’s perimeter
outlined with the pen.
3.) Do this step at the beginning of lab, before slide gets wet from pouring
the gel.
